Question
Assuming the following statement.
p : Stock prices are high.
q : Stocks are rising.
to be true, find the truth value of the following.
It is false that stocks are rising and stock prices are high.
Solution
The symbolic form of the given statement is ~(q ∧ p).
∴ ~(q ∧ p) ≡ ~(T ∧ T) ≡ ~T ≡ F
Hence, truth value is F.
